LifeHacker.com - https://lifehacker.com/web-of-trust-sells-your-browsing-history-uninstall-it-1788667989 - Avaliado em 1 de 5por SandpaperWasteland , há 7 anosWoT's "Active Protection" actively tracks and links your IP address to what you type on search engines, your web history, then "distributes" (or sells as some websites have warned) this information directly to others.
Taken directly from their Privacy Policy: "When you install and use the WOT app or WOT extension, we also collect from you automatically... Internet Protocol Address...Search engine results page (keyword, order/index of results, link of result, title, description, ads); web pages visited and time stamp of the visit;"
This obvious breach of privacy mingled with the fact that they were caught red-handed in selling it is UNACCEPTABLE. - Avaliado em 1 de 5por Utilizador do Firefox 14038268 , há 7 anosAside from the obvious deception: https://lifehacker.com/web-of-trust-sells-your-browsing-history-uninstall-it-1788667989

PS, duckduckgo removed wot from their engine so yeah... its no lie. - Avaliado em 1 de 5por Utilizador do Firefox 14012454 , há 7 anosThis site almost completely relies on community opinion, and that opinion's honesty, for its results. There is little fact checking done here since anyone can go to their site, enter a web address and rate it without posting a review or logging in. I would be very careful to trust this service's info without manually fact checking it yourself. I know that doing so defeats the purpose for this service, but that's how untrustworthy I think this service is. Anyone (using this service) can give a site a bad rating without it being crosschecked by someone before it's posted. Even if the site deserved the rating or not. A system like this is easily manipulable, and should be taken with the understanding that there is no guarantee for accuracy.
